Which Spanish island is hottest in November?

Tenerife, Spain While all of Spain's Canary Islands — closer to Morocco than Iberia — are trusty warm-weather bets this month, Tenerife typically ranks among the hottest and yields six daily hours of sunshine.

The highest recorded temperature in the Canary Islands in November was 34.5ºC (94.1ºF) in 2015, on Lanzarote. The temperature registered in November was 8.6ºC (47.5ºF) in 1978, in the mountains of Tenerife.

What are the hottest places in Europe in November? The Canary Islands are among the warmest places in Europe in November. The highest average daily temperatures can be found in Gran Canaria (25°C), Lanzarote (25°C), Tenerife (24°C) and Fuerteventura (24°C). The Portuguese island of Madeira (22°C) will also feel warm.

The average high in Madeira during November's 21ºC, which drops to 13ºC at night, so don't forget to bring some warmer things for the evenings. The sea temperature's 21ºC, while humidity's low. There's 90mm of rain over 12 days. You can expect five hours of sunshine from ten hours of daylight each day.

Portugal Weather in November The average temperature for November in Portugal is 64 degrees Fahrenheit (18 degrees Celsius), and it rains around 13 days out of the month in most of the country. However, you may experience slightly different weather depending on where you go.

Lanzarote tends to be the hottest and most arid of the Canaries, as it is closest to the Sahara desert and because it is one of the lowest lying islands. The Sahara can bring high temperatures and fine sand to Lanzarote, causing occasional heatwaves.

Tenerife: the warmest Canary Island in winter The daily average temperature in winter is generally between 20 and 25 degrees celsius, which makes it attractive for those looking to escape the winter chill. The winter warmth can be explained by its geographic position.

Northern Spain in November is bound to be chilly and rainy, especially in Galicia, Asturias, Cantabria, and Basque country. Meanwhile, Andalusia and other Southern regions usually have cool early mornings that rise to pleasant temperatures by mid morning and “ditch that sweater” temperatures by midday.
